The inherent nitrogen content and chemical structure of Dicyandiamide make it an excellent component in flame retardant formulations for textiles, paper products, and plastics. When exposed to heat, DCDA undergoes decomposition, releasing non-combustible gases that dilute flammable vapors and form a protective char layer. This char layer acts as a barrier, insulating the underlying material from heat and oxygen, thereby inhibiting the spread of fire. For manufacturers in the textile and paper industries, incorporating DCDA into their processes can lead to products that are significantly safer in the event of a fire.
